WebWisconsin Fast Plants® are a model organism developed through over 30 years of selective plant breeding conducted at the University of Wisconsin-Madison. The entire process—from seed to flowering plant—takes only 14 days under typical classroom conditions. WebIndoor Garden Options. The simplest form of indoor gardening is to place plants in windows that receive a decent amount of light. Windows that face south and west are best and they usually receive enough light to grow leaf and root vegetables (beets, carrots, lettuce, onions and radishes) and herbs. WebMar 11, 2024 · Then add some soil to the cone and gently (without breaking the roots), add a few of the plants in the cone. If you want to send the child home with 2 cones, you can, or the students can bring the rest home in a bag. Once they get the cone home, they can put the whole cone in the ground and cover it with dirt or soil. It is biodegradable!
